Local tips
- Visit during sunset for the most breathtaking views and to enjoy the evening light show.
- Arrive early to avoid crowds and secure the best viewing spots.
- Consider purchasing a combined ticket for other attractions in Gardens by the Bay for added value.
- Check the weather ahead of time, as visibility can be affected by rain or haze.
- Explore the surrounding gardens after your visit for a complete experience of nature and design.
